Enquiries and Admin Coordinator, Housing Hub

  • Location: Melbourne or Sydney
  • Flexible work arrangements
  • Above award wages and amazing benefits

The Housing Hub strives to empower housing seekers and providers to create a market where individuals have choice and control on where they live and who they live with.  Our Teams are passionate and driven to assist people living with disability, their families and their supporters to have that choice and control.  We are highly engaged, well trained and connected. 

The Enquiries and Admin Coordinator is key to our team being able to  support people with disabilities to find suitable and quality housing. 


Read more

About you

This job is not for the faint hearted – it’s busy and varied.  You won’t ever look at the clock – the days will fly by.  And as a bonus, you will be  directly helping our team to support people living with disability to change their lives.  This is a great opportunity for a confident and high performing communicator with strong customer service, administrative and organisational skills to join our team. This means, can you juggle lots of tasks and convert enquiries to requests for service, while being an administrative guru.

This role involves assessing enquiries, providing advice on eligibility for different Home and Living services and converting enquiries into active service requests. There is a heavy focus on receiving and making calls, and you need to be comfortable with that.

If you are experienced in managing, assessing and collecting information from incoming enquiries via phone and online and working with databases as well as being a great administrator, we want to hear from you.

Key responsibilities

  • Be the first point of contact for service requests received via email and phone and enquiries from people with disability, their supporters, Support Coordinators and health clinicians. 
  • Undertake calls to people with disability and other referrers to determine impact for customers/users and identify opportunities for continuous service improvement 
  • Ability to communicate clearly and effectively via email, phone, online and in person, with experience working with clients who may have complex communication requirements 
  • Provide administrative support to the Service and Clinical Practice Manager as required, contributing to the smooth operation of the Services team activities

Skills and experience

  • Experience in a sales or service support role talking to customers and providing excellent support
  • Experience and confidence working with databases 
  • Confident communicating with stakeholders at all levels
  • Strong interpersonal skills and high levels of resilience

Specialist Support Coordinator – Disability, Housing Hub

  • Location: Brisbane, Gold Coast or the Sunshine Coast Queensland
  • Fixed term contract to June 2025 (full-time or part-time)
  • Above award wages and amazing benefits

As a member of the Housing Hub, you’ll be surrounded by like-minded, creative and connected  professionals who are experts in NDIS Housing Options. We offer a flexible work environment, professional development and a hybrid work environment. You’ll have the opportunity to work autonomously and within a team to contribute to meaningful outcomes for individuals with disabilities.


Read more

About you

We are currently seeking someone who will play a vital part in supporting people with disability to understand their housing options and develop compelling evidence for submission to the NDIA. We value individuals who prioritise the needs and preferences of our clients, bringing their stories to life and working towards high-quality outcomes.

Key responsibilities

  • Assist clients in understanding housing-related supports within their NDIS plans
  • Maintain a comprehensive understanding of eligibility criteria for NDIS Home and Living Supports
  • Develop top-notch documentation to support funding applications
  • Stay up-to-date with NDIS legislation and changes related to home and living supports
  • Manage your time effectively to reach standard KPIs

Required qualifications, skills and experience

  • Qualifications in social work, psychology, occupational therapy, nursing, including mental health nursing
  • Knowledge of the NDIS and relevant legislation
  • Experience working with individuals with disabilities and complex needs
  • Exceptional writing skills
  • Valid driver’s license and access to a vehicle
  • NDIS Worker Screening Check
